Adverb [Bavarian]

IPA: /ˈau̯fɐ/, /ˈɑɔ̯fɐ/, /ɒːfɐ/
Etymology: From Middle High German ūfher, ūf-her, equivalent to auf + her. Compare archaic German aufher.   1. up, upwards (direction towards the speaker) Related terms: auffe, aufi
